A Thigh Lift, also known as Thighplasty, removes the excess skin along the inner thigh area. Removal may extend from the inner knee to the groin. This procedure would normally be performed bilaterally and result in a more toned appearance in the upper legs. This procedure can be particularly useful when excess skin is formed during weight gain. When this excess weight is lost, particularly through rapid dieting, folds of skin are often left behind. A thigh lift can be done in combination with other surgery such as a buttock lift which may also be necessary.
Liposuction is often combined with thigh and buttock surgery or it can also be used on its own where excessive skin has not been formed.
